Output ec57904456351fbbfe93e2042b0390bcc498aea37fc602448ac1949cdaad6008:37

value
2105091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 612a547fc6792d92e54c5317a34787b5d352b07c OP_EQUAL
address
3AYnBJ9XopVTTkAU18NGpqRKktX2QGVow1
transaction
ec57904456351fbbfe93e2042b0390bcc498aea37fc602448ac1949cdaad6008
spent
true